Mosque and community centre plans for Gloucester

PLANS for a mosque and community centre shouldn't cause alarm, said community centre leaders who want to work with their neighbours.

The Ghousia Islamic Community Centre wants to demolish a flat-roofed toilet block to make way for a community centre to include worship at Charles Street, Gloucester.

Several objections to the application have been made, concerning excess noise and light at night and storing of bodies for funerals but the applicant's agent said some of those concerns aren't valid.

Trustee and general secretary Muhammad Rukhsar said the community centre wants to get on with its neighbours.
